Output 23deb596838e1a7a8872cf77b4b9d4a35c02c933de1663f2fa3e061ecc85156c:0

value
128246
script pubkey
OP_0 OP_PUSHBYTES_20 e64546a87922651370c9e20583001813d363baee
address
bc1quez5d2reyfj3xuxfugzcxqqcz0fk8whwapzlq2
transaction
23deb596838e1a7a8872cf77b4b9d4a35c02c933de1663f2fa3e061ecc85156c
confirmations
233732
spent
true